  • S&P Dow Jones Indices Announces Changes To The S&P/TSX Canadian Indices - A Share Update In The S&P/TSX Composite And 60 Indices

    Date 24/06/2013

    S&P Dow Jones Canadian Index Services will make thefollowing changes in the S&P/TSX Canadian Indices:

    On  Monday,  June  24,  2013,  Valeant  Pharmaceuticals  International,  Inc.  (TSX:VRX) announced the closing of a public offering of common shares. As a result of the increase in the number of shares outstanding of the company, the relative weight of Valeant will increase in the S&P/TSX Composite and Capped Composite and the S&P/TSX 60 and 60 Capped indices. There will be no weight change effective in the S&P/TSX Composite Equal Weight, the S&P/TSX 60 Equal Weight, the S&P/TSX Capped Health Care or the S&P/TSX 60 130/30Strategy Indices. These changes will be effective after close on Tuesday, July 2, 2013.

  • SIFMA Supports Congressional Action On Cyber Security

    Date 24/06/2013

    SIFMA today released the following statement from Judd Gregg, CEO, in response to remarks made by Treasury Secretary Jack Lew calling for legislation that will improve U.S. cybersecurity: 

    “SIFMA supports Secretary Lew’s call for legislation that will improve cybersecurity efforts in the United States. Cybersecurity is a top priority for the financial services sector as we work to protect the millions of clients we serve every day and ensure the integrity of our markets. 
    “The best way to mitigate cyber threats is to ensure a robust partnership between the U.S. government and private sector firms. It’s vital that Congress recognize the urgency of this situation and pass legislation that promotes timely sharing of threat information between the U.S. government and private sector firms, and provides liability protections for firms that share threat information and respond to malicious activity.   • Nigerian Stock Exchange Lotus Islamic Index Undergoes Screening

    Date 24/06/2013

    The Nigerian Stock Exchange (NSE) announced that an Islamic screening exercise has been carried out on the fifteen companies in the NSE Lotus Islamic Index (NSE LII) and other Shari’ah compliant companies using their 2012 year-end financial statements, the result of which saw some stocks likely failing the screening exercise. The Exchange made it known to the Press that possible replacements will be made to the stocks that are due to exit the index.
